troopers

US /ˈtruːpərz/
UK /ˈtruːpəz/

Plural Noun

1.

soldiers, especially cavalry or airborne soldiers

Example:
The troopers were deployed to the conflict zone.
Elite troopers conducted a daring rescue mission.
2.

state police officers

Example:
The state troopers closed the highway due to heavy snow.
Two troopers responded to the accident scene.
